def add_msvc_files (files):
"""Add needed MSVC++ runtime files. Only Version 9.0.21022.8 is tested
and can be downloaded here:
http://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=29
"""
prog_dir, architecture = get_nt_platform_vars()
dirname = "Microsoft.VC90.CRT"
version = "%s_%s_x-ww_d08d0375" % (MSVCP90Token, MSVCP90Version)
args = (architecture, dirname, version)
path = r'C:\Windows\WinSxS\%s_%s_%s\*.*' % args
files.append((dirname, glob.glob(path)))
# Copy the manifest file into the build directory and rename it
# because it must have the same name as the directory.
path = r'C:\Windows\WinSxS\Manifests\%s_%s_%s.manifest' % args
target = os.path.join(os.getcwd(), 'build', '%s.manifest' % dirname)
shutil.copy(path, target)
files.append((dirname, [target]))

class InnoScript:
"""Class to generate INNO script."""
def __init__(self, lib_dir, dist_dir, windows_exe_files=[],
console_exe_files=[], service_exe_files=[],
comserver_files=[], lib_files=[]):
"""Store INNO script infos."""
self.lib_dir = lib_dir
self.dist_dir = dist_dir
if not self.dist_dir[-1] in "\\/":
self.dist_dir += "\\"
self.name = AppName
2013-03-01 19:56:51 +00:00
self.lname = AppName.lower()
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
self.version = AppVersion
self.windows_exe_files = [self.chop(p) for p in windows_exe_files]
self.console_exe_files = [self.chop(p) for p in console_exe_files]
self.service_exe_files = [self.chop(p) for p in service_exe_files]
self.comserver_files = [self.chop(p) for p in comserver_files]
self.lib_files = [self.chop(p) for p in lib_files]
self.icon = os.path.abspath(r'doc\icon\favicon.ico')
def chop(self, pathname):
"""Remove distribution directory from path name."""
assert pathname.startswith(self.dist_dir)
return pathname[len(self.dist_dir):]
def create(self, pathname=r"dist\omt.iss"):
"""Create Inno script."""
2012-12-20 13:14:33 +00:00
print("*** creating the inno setup script ***")
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
self.pathname = pathname
self.distfilebase = "%s-%s" % (self.name, self.version)
self.distfile = self.distfilebase + ".exe"
with open(self.pathname, "w") as fd:
self.write_inno_script(fd)
def write_inno_script (self, fd):
"""Write Inno script contents."""
print("; WARNING: This script has been created by py2exe. Changes to this script", file=fd)
print("; will be overwritten the next time py2exe is run!", file=fd)
print("[Setup]", file=fd)
print("AppName=%s" % self.name, file=fd)
print("AppVerName=%s %s" % (self.name, self.version), file=fd)
print("ChangesEnvironment=true", file=fd)
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
print(r"DefaultDirName={pf}\%s" % self.name, file=fd)
print("DefaultGroupName=%s" % self.name, file=fd)
print("OutputBaseFilename=%s" % self.distfilebase, file=fd)
print("OutputDir=..", file=fd)
print("SetupIconFile=%s" % self.icon, file=fd)
print(file=fd)
print("[Tasks]", file=fd)
2013-02-28 20:46:12 +00:00
print("Name: modifypath; Description: Add application directory to %PATH%", file=fd)
print(file=fd)
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
# List of source files
files = self.windows_exe_files + \
self.console_exe_files + \
self.service_exe_files + \
self.comserver_files + \
self.lib_files
print('[Files]', file=fd)
for path in files:
print(r'Source: "%s"; DestDir: "{app}\%s"; Flags: ignoreversion' % (path, os.path.dirname(path)), file=fd)
# Set icon filename
print('[Icons]', file=fd)
for path in self.windows_exe_files:
print(r'Name: "{group}\%s"; Filename: "{app}\%s"' %
(self.name, path), file=fd)
for path in self.console_exe_files:
name = os.path.basename(path).capitalize()
2013-03-01 19:56:51 +00:00
print(r'Name: "{group}\%s help"; Filename: "cmd.exe"; Parameters: "/K %s --help"' % (name, path), file=fd)
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
print(r'Name: "{group}\Uninstall %s"; Filename: "{uninstallexe}"' % self.name, file=fd)
print(file=fd)
# Uninstall optional log files
print('[UninstallDelete]', file=fd)
2013-03-01 19:56:51 +00:00
for path in (self.console_exe_files + self.windows_exe_files):
exename = os.path.basename(path)
print(r'Type: files; Name: "{pf}\%s\%s.log"' % (self.lname, exename), file=fd)
2012-12-12 16:41:29 +00:00
print(file=fd)
# Add app dir to PATH
print("[Code]", file=fd)
print("""\
const
ModPathName = 'modifypath';
ModPathType = 'user';
function ModPathDir(): TArrayOfString;
begin
setArrayLength(Result, 1)
Result[0] := ExpandConstant('{app}');
end;
#include "modpath.iss"
""", file=fd)
shutil.copy(r"scripts\modpath.iss", "dist")
